Elegant, slender and really rather pink - say hello to Chloe and Beau, The Flamingos! Both flamingos are made using the same pattern, but with different yarn and hook size (see below).

The instructions are written in US crochet terms, with step by step photos detailing how to make the pieces and sew together the toy. The fluffy flamingo fur is created with a single thread of textured yarn hidden under the stitches over the body (more details on the technique are here: http://www.irenestrange.co.uk/2018/05/flamingo/), and uses different pink colours for different elements, so there is a subtle colour shift behind the fur. 

When made with DK weight yarn and 3.50mm hook the finished flamingo will measure about 50cm long from top of the neck to feet. When made with 4-ply weight yarn and 2.50mm hook she is 39cm long.

  • You will need:

    For smaller flamingo: Scheepjes Catona in Rich Coral(410) - 55gr/130m
    Small amounts of DMC Natura Just Cotton in Noir, Sable and Acanthe for the details.

    For larger flamingo: Paintbox Yarns Cotton DK in Light Peach (50gr), Bright Peach (20gr) and Lipstick Red(15gr) for the shades of pink Seafoam Blue(5gr) and Black(5gr) for the beak.
    Pair of 12mm black safety eyes
    (optional) wire or pipecleaners for the legs
    Toy Stuffing
    Scissors
    Darning Needle
